    The dark appearance in the first set of pics, and the completely lackluster appearance in the second set.

    In the first pics, there are dark areas in the fields and open areas, but there seem to be traces of luster in protected areas. In pictures like this, these are classic signs the coin has been polished.

    In the second pics, the coin appears to lack any "life" or "pop." The coin appears to have AU details, so I would expect it to have pretty decent luster. It may just be the pics, but it looks dull and uniform - like it's been polished.
